Narrative:The pilot of the tailwheel-equipped airplane reported that he conducted a three-point landing on a sand bar and that the airplane bounced, the right main landing gear struck a rock, and the airplane then nosed over. The pilot added that he landed with "too much speed."
The airplane sustained substantial damage to the left-wing lift strut.
The pilot reported that there were no preaccident mechanical failures or malfunctions with the airplane that would have precluded normal operation.
Probable Cause: The pilot's failure to maintain the proper airspeed during landing, which resulted in a bounced landing and subsequent nose-over.
